Understanding the Exhaust Mount on the 2005 Daihatsu YRV

The 2005 Daihatsu YRV, a compact and practical vehicle, does indeed use exhaust mounts as an essential component of its exhaust system. Exhaust mounts play a crucial role in holding the exhaust system securely in place while isolating vibrations and noise from the cabin. Considering the size and design of the YRV, exhaust mounts are vital to help maintain the integrity of the exhaust setup and ensure a smooth driving experience.

Exhaust mounts are typically rubber or rubber-metal components that connect the exhaust pipes and muffler to the chassis of the car. Their main job is to support the weight of the exhaust system while allowing some flex and movement. Without these mounts, the exhaust could sag or even come into direct contact with other parts of the vehicle, which can cause damage and excessive noise. Exhaust pipes and mufflers are exposed to high temperatures and vibrations, so having effective mounts ensures that these parts don't wear prematurely or cause rattling noises.

For the 2005 Daihatsu YRV, exhaust mounts are typically found at various points along the exhaust system. These include the connection near the engine block, underneath the cabin area, and close to the rear muffler. Each mount not only holds parts in place but also helps absorb shocks from driving over bumps or uneven surfaces. This is especially important for city cars like the YRV, which often deal with a variety of road conditions.

When it comes to servicing the exhaust mounts on a 2005 Daihatsu YRV, it's a key part of regular exhaust system maintenance. Old or worn-out mounts can become brittle, crack, or lose their elasticity due to continuous exposure to heat, weather, and mechanical stress. This can lead to rattling sounds, vibrations felt inside the car, and in more severe cases, parts of the exhaust system dragging on the ground or breaking loose.

Checking the condition of the exhaust mounts is best done during routine vehicle inspections or if there's a noticeable exhaust noise or vibration. A quick visual inspection might reveal cracking or tearing in the rubber mounts, or corrosion on metal surrounds. If such damage is detected, replacing the mounts sooner rather than later is highly advisable to avoid further damage to the exhaust system or underbody of the car.

When replacing exhaust mounts on a 2005 Daihatsu YRV, it's important to use parts that meet manufacturer specifications. Using the right quality mounts ensures the same level of vibration absorptions and heat resistance. While it might be tempting to go for cheaper alternatives, these often have a shorter lifespan and might not fit properly, which can lead to additional costs down the track.

Installation of exhaust mounts is usually straightforward but can sometimes require loosening parts of the exhaust system temporarily to align the mounts correctly. For safety and to ensure the exhaust is securely fixed, it's often best to have a professional mechanic handle the replacement. This way, the mounts are installed correctly, and the exhaust system is properly supported and aligned.

Maintenance tips for the exhaust mounts on the YRV include regularly washing the undercarriage, especially if you live in areas with a lot of salt on the roads during winter. Salt can accelerate the corrosion of metal components, including the brackets that hold exhaust mounts. Also, keeping an ear out for unusual rattling or changes in exhaust noise can be an early sign that the mounts need attention.

In short, the 2005 Daihatsu YRV definitely benefits from having exhaust mounts, both for performance and comfort. They prevent damage to the exhaust system and contribute to a quieter, smoother ride. Taking care of the exhaust mounts by inspecting and replacing them when necessary is a small but important step in keeping the YRV running well and lasting longer.
